Allegheny County Police Investigating Shooting In Homestead

HOMESTEAD (KDKA) -- The Allegheny County Police Department Homicide Unit responded to a 911 call at approximately 8:00 p.m. of multiple gunshots fired in the area of East 14th Street and East 15 Street in Homestead.

Police and EMS arrived and did not locate a scene.

Shortly after, a 37-year-old man arrived at Mercy Hospital with gunshot wounds to the back. He is currently in critical condition.

Detectives learned that the victim had been shot while on East Pine Way, located between East 14th and 15th streets.

The suspect was identified as a black male, last seen wearing a black hoodie with white stripes, blue jeans and black tennis shoes.

No other details are available at this time.

Homicide detectives are investigating the incident.
